The Qwen3-Coder-30B-A3B-Instruct model is a large language model specifically optimized for code generation and software engineering tasks. It leverages an A3B architecture that balances parameter count and inference efficiency, delivering robust performance across multiple programming languages. With 30 billion parameters and a context window extending to 16 k tokens, the model can understand and generate lengthy code snippets and documentation. The model has been fine‑tuned on extensive public code repositories and instructional datasets, enabling it to follow complex coding conventions and best practices. In benchmarks such as HumanEval and MBPP, Qwen3-Coder-30B-A3B-Instruct consistently achieves top‑tier scores, often rivaling or surpassing specialized coding assistants.
